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: 1. The patients with present or past history of superficial pharyngeal or esophageal neoplasia 2. The patients who agree with the informed consent
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: 1. A Patient aged < 20 2. The patients who have history of chemotherapy in a year 3. The patients whose biopsy is prohibited 4. The patients who have allergy for Lugol 5.The patients who are evaluated inappropriate for the research
